0

0

PHP中的响应式框架实践

王林

王林

发布时间:2023-05-27 08:33:22

|

1466人浏览过

|

来源于php中文网

原创

随着互联网技术的不断发展,网页设计逐渐从静态页面转化为动态页面,以及从pc端到移动端的多终端浏览。这些变化给前端开发带来了新的挑战和机遇。针对不同的终端设备,前端设计需要有不同的适配和响应能力。响应式设计就是为了解决这个问题而产生的。本文将介绍php中的响应式框架实践,以期能够为php开发提供一些参考和借鉴价值。

一、什么是响应式设计?

响应式设计,即响应式Web设计(RWD)是一种动态网页设计技术,能够适应不同的终端设备并提供更好的用户体验。无论是在桌面、平板或手机设备上,响应式设计都能够显示出优秀的效果。响应式设计通过使用CSS3 Media Queries和Flexible Grid系列技术实现本质上是一种前端技术。

二、PHP中的响应式框架

响应式设计不仅要求前端开发必须掌握固定布局的CSS技术,还需要掌握流式布局(FluidGridLayout)和自适应布局(ResponsiveGridLayout)等技术的使用。为了更好地支持响应式设计,现在有许多开源的响应式框架应运而生,如Bootstrap、Foundation、Semantic UI等。这些框架的特点是快速开发,易于定制和维护,使得开发成本更低,效率更高。

立即学习PHP免费学习笔记(深入)”;

不同的响应式框架在实现方式及适用方向上有所不同,大多数框架都提供了样式、布局、组件和插件等多方面的支持。因此,哪种框架更适合PHP项目开发,需要根据实际情况进行选择。

目前,Bootstrap是最受欢迎和广泛使用的响应式框架之一。Bootstrap支持任意设备的响应式设计,提供了丰富的预先构建的组件和插件,使得开发者可以快速构建具有一致外观和行为的网站和Web应用。Bootstrap内置的JavaScript插件,如模态框、下拉菜单、弹出框、轮播图、日期选择器等,能够让开发者快速实现常见的Web应用功能。Bootstrap还提供了十分详尽文档,以及快速上手和高度定制化的特点,大大减轻了前端开发的压力。

三、响应式设计的实践

KPPW客客出品专业威客系统
KPPW客客出品专业威客系统

客客出品专业威客系统英文名称KPPW,也是keke produced professional witkey的缩写。KPPW是一款基于PHP+MYSQL技术构架的威客系统,积客客团队多年实践和对威客模式商业化运作的大量调查分析而精心策划研发,是您轻松搭建威客网站的首选利器。KPPW针对威客任务和商品交易模式进行了细致的分析,提供完善威客任务流程控制解决方案,并将逐步分享威客系统专业化应用作为我们的

下载

响应式设计是一种灵活的设计方法,具有良好的可扩展性和可维护性,但这种设计方法并不是简单易行的。在实践过程中,我们需要考虑到以下方面:

  1. 设备适配性:一个页面必须适应各种设备,如桌面、笔记本、平板和手机等,因此应该考虑如何针对不同设备尺寸和分辨率进行响应式设计。
  2. 设计灵活性:一个页面需要具有良好的灵活性,应该能够经过差异化的处理方式来最大化适应任何设备。
  3. 图片大小:图片大小的尺寸应该随着设备的尺寸和分辨率变化而自适应调整。
  4. 内容优化:在不同设备上会有不同的内容呈现效果,需要做出针对性的调整,以提供最佳的用户体验。

在实践响应式设计时,我们还需要掌握CSS3的Media Queries技术、弹性媒体和宽度度量单位等具体技术方法,以及响应式设计框架(如Bootstrap)的使用。

四、响应式设计的实际应用

随着移动互联网的快速发展,响应式设计在实际应用中得到了广泛应用。特别是在电子商务、社交媒体、新闻信息等领域,响应式设计几乎已经成为标配。

以电商网站为例,作为一个B2C电商平台,网站需要提供丰富的商品信息、地图、客户评价等信息以及快速的购买体验,这就需要前端界面的兼容性要做得非常全面。有了响应式设计,虽然增加了开发的复杂度,但是网站在各种设备上的兼容性和体验效果也就大大提高了。通过响应式Web设计的组织方式,授权其他终端(如智能手机或平板电脑)来调用主网站,还可以减少后台运营的维护量。

总结

PHP中的响应式框架提供了一种快速开发、易于定制和维护的方式,使得我们可以在今天应对各种终端设备的挑战。在响应式设计实践时,我们需要考虑设备适配性、设计灵活性、图片大小和内容优化等方面,以确保网站在各种设备上具有良好的兼容性和用户体验。同时,响应式设计已成为各行业的标配,如电子商务、社交媒体、新闻信息等,我们需要不断学习和掌握最新技术,以满足市场需求,提高用户满意度。

相关文章

PHP速学教程(入门到精通)
PHP速学教程(入门到精通)

PHP怎么学习?PHP怎么入门?PHP在哪学?PHP怎么学才快?不用担心,这里为大家提供了PHP速学教程(入门到精通),有需要的小伙伴保存下载就能学习啦!

下载

相关标签:

php

本站声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

相关专题

更多
云朵浏览器入口合集
云朵浏览器入口合集

本专题整合了云朵浏览器入口合集,阅读专题下面的文章了解更多详细地址。

0

2026.01.20

Java JVM 原理与性能调优实战
Java JVM 原理与性能调优实战

本专题系统讲解 Java 虚拟机(JVM)的核心工作原理与性能调优方法,包括 JVM 内存结构、对象创建与回收流程、垃圾回收器(Serial、CMS、G1、ZGC)对比分析、常见内存泄漏与性能瓶颈排查,以及 JVM 参数调优与监控工具(jstat、jmap、jvisualvm)的实战使用。通过真实案例,帮助学习者掌握 Java 应用在生产环境中的性能分析与优化能力。

20

2026.01.20

PS使用蒙版相关教程
PS使用蒙版相关教程

本专题整合了ps使用蒙版相关教程,阅读专题下面的文章了解更多详细内容。

62

2026.01.19

java用途介绍
java用途介绍

本专题整合了java用途功能相关介绍,阅读专题下面的文章了解更多详细内容。

87

2026.01.19

java输出数组相关教程
java输出数组相关教程

本专题整合了java输出数组相关教程,阅读专题下面的文章了解更多详细内容。

39

2026.01.19

java接口相关教程
java接口相关教程

本专题整合了java接口相关内容,阅读专题下面的文章了解更多详细内容。

10

2026.01.19

xml格式相关教程
xml格式相关教程

本专题整合了xml格式相关教程汇总,阅读专题下面的文章了解更多详细内容。

13

2026.01.19

PHP WebSocket 实时通信开发
PHP WebSocket 实时通信开发

本专题系统讲解 PHP 在实时通信与长连接场景中的应用实践,涵盖 WebSocket 协议原理、服务端连接管理、消息推送机制、心跳检测、断线重连以及与前端的实时交互实现。通过聊天系统、实时通知等案例,帮助开发者掌握 使用 PHP 构建实时通信与推送服务的完整开发流程,适用于即时消息与高互动性应用场景。

19

2026.01.19

微信聊天记录删除恢复导出教程汇总
微信聊天记录删除恢复导出教程汇总

本专题整合了微信聊天记录相关教程大全,阅读专题下面的文章了解更多详细内容。

160

2026.01.18

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
Node.js 教程
Node.js 教程

共57课时 | 9万人学习

CSS3 教程
CSS3 教程

共18课时 | 4.7万人学习

Rust 教程
Rust 教程

共28课时 | 4.6万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号